Use the ideal Databases



Selecting the proper database is actually a crucial part of setting up scalable apps. Not all databases are constructed the same, and utilizing the Mistaken one can gradual you down or simply bring about failures as your app grows.

Get started by knowledge your info. Can it be remarkably structured, like rows within a desk? If Of course, a relational database like PostgreSQL or MySQL is an effective in good shape. These are typically robust with interactions, transactions, and consistency. In addition they help scaling techniques like read through replicas, indexing, and partitioning to handle additional website traffic and information.

In the event your info is a lot more flexible—like consumer activity logs, merchandise catalogs, or documents—take into account a NoSQL option like MongoDB, Cassandra, or DynamoDB. NoSQL databases are improved at dealing with substantial volumes of unstructured or semi-structured information and might scale horizontally more very easily.

Also, take into consideration your study and produce styles. Have you been doing a great deal of reads with much less writes? Use caching and read replicas. Have you been dealing with a major create load? Investigate databases which can deal with substantial produce throughput, and even celebration-centered data storage techniques like Apache Kafka (for short term facts streams).

It’s also good to Believe ahead. You may not need to have advanced scaling attributes now, but selecting a database that supports them signifies you gained’t will need to modify afterwards.

Use indexing to hurry up queries. Stay clear of unnecessary joins. Normalize or denormalize your information dependant upon your entry designs. And generally watch databases general performance when you mature.

To put it briefly, the ideal databases relies on your app’s structure, velocity requires, And exactly how you hope it to mature. Acquire time to select correctly—it’ll preserve plenty of problems later on.

Enhance Code and Queries



Quick code is key to scalability. As your application grows, just about every smaller delay adds up. Poorly penned code or unoptimized queries can decelerate functionality and overload your program. That’s why it’s crucial that you Create effective logic from the start.

Start out by composing thoroughly clean, easy code. Stay clear of repeating logic and take away anything at all pointless. Don’t pick the most elaborate Option if an easy one will work. Maintain your functions small, targeted, and straightforward to test. Use profiling tools to uncover bottlenecks—areas in which your code requires far too extended to operate or employs an excessive amount of memory.

Future, examine your databases queries. These typically gradual factors down more than the code alone. Ensure each query only asks for the info you actually will need. Stay away from Find *, which fetches every little thing, and in its place choose precise fields. Use indexes to speed up lookups. And keep away from carrying out a lot of joins, especially across substantial tables.

In the event you observe the same info staying requested over and over, use caching. Retail outlet the results briefly applying resources like Redis or Memcached and that means you don’t really have to repeat costly operations.

Also, batch your databases functions after you can. Rather than updating a row one by one, update them in teams. This cuts down on overhead and would make your application a lot more successful.

Make sure to exam with large datasets. Code and queries that perform wonderful with one hundred documents could possibly crash when they have to handle 1 million.

In brief, scalable apps are rapidly applications. Keep the code limited, your queries lean, and use caching when needed. These steps assist your application stay smooth and responsive, even as the load raises.

Leverage Load Balancing and Caching



As your app grows, it has to handle much more people plus much more targeted visitors. If all the things goes as a result of a person server, it will eventually quickly turn into a bottleneck. That’s wherever load balancing and caching can be found in. Both of these equipment aid keep your app quickly, stable, and scalable.

Load balancing spreads incoming traffic throughout various servers. In place of just one server undertaking every one of the perform, the load balancer routes customers to different servers dependant on availability. What this means is no solitary server gets overloaded. If 1 server goes down, the load balancer can send visitors to the Other folks. Resources like Nginx, HAProxy, or cloud-based methods from AWS and Google Cloud make this very easy to create.

Caching is about storing data quickly so it may be reused quickly. When buyers request exactly the same information and facts all over again—like an item web page or simply a profile—you don’t ought to fetch it in the databases each and every time. You can provide it in the cache.

There's two frequent types of caching:

1. Server-facet caching (like Redis or Memcached) merchants info in memory for fast entry.

two. Consumer-facet caching (like browser caching or CDN caching) retailers static data files close to the person.

Caching minimizes databases load, improves pace, and will make your app additional successful.

Use caching for things that don’t modify normally. And often be certain your cache is up to date when facts does alter.

Briefly, load balancing and caching are simple but strong applications. With each other, they assist your application deal with far more consumers, continue to be fast, and Recuperate from challenges. If you plan to expand, you require both.

Keep track of Almost everything



If you don’t check your software, you received’t know when things go Improper. Checking allows you see how your application is accomplishing, spot concerns early, and make superior conclusions as your application grows. It’s a click here important Portion of making scalable systems.

Begin by tracking standard metrics like CPU utilization, memory, disk House, and reaction time. These tell you how your servers and solutions are carrying out. Equipment like Prometheus, Grafana, Datadog, or New Relic may help you obtain and visualize this data.

Don’t just keep an eye on your servers—watch your application much too. Regulate how much time it's going to take for users to load pages, how often errors occur, and exactly where they happen. Logging resources like ELK Stack (Elasticsearch, Logstash, Kibana) or Loggly will help you see what’s taking place inside your code.

Setup alerts for essential issues. For instance, In case your response time goes above a Restrict or perhaps a service goes down, you should get notified immediately. This helps you take care of challenges rapid, typically ahead of consumers even discover.

Checking is usually handy if you make adjustments. In the event you deploy a new aspect and find out a spike in mistakes or slowdowns, you can roll it again prior to it results in authentic problems.

As your app grows, visitors and details enhance. Without having checking, you’ll overlook signs of issues right up until it’s as well late. But with the ideal equipment in place, you keep in control.

Briefly, monitoring allows you maintain your application trustworthy and scalable. It’s not just about spotting failures—it’s about understanding your technique and making sure it really works well, even stressed.
